Banana Brownies: Easy Indulgence for Your Sweet Tooth

-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es
- Total Time: 40 minutes
- Yield: 12 brownies 1x

- 3 ripe bananas
- 1/2 cup melted butter
- 1 cup s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 2 eggs
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/3 cup cocoa pow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up chocolate chips
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a baking dish.
- In a mixing bowl, mash the ripe bananas until smooth.
- Stir in melted butter and sugar until well combined.
- Add in the vanilla extract and eggs, mixing thoroughly.
- In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the banana mixture and stir until just combined.
- Fold in the chocolate chips.
- Pour the batter into the greased baking dish and smooth it out.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es or until a toothpick inserted comes out clean.
- Let it cool before cutting into squares and serving.
Notes
- For a richer flavor, try adding nuts.
- These brownies taste even better the next day!
